Correcting for data losses with feedback and response

Abstract
A digital content transmission and reception system that uses feedback and re-transmission of missing content is described. A content transmission system broadcasts a complete set of digital content to a plurality of content reception systems via a communication link. A content reception system receives a corresponding incomplete set of digital content, determines particular content portions that are missing, and provided feedback indicating the missing content portions to the content distribution system. The content distribution system the re-transmits content based on the feedback.

1. A method comprising:
-
transmitting a plurality of content portions representing a complete set of digital television data to each of a plurality of reception systems; transmitting a manifest to each of the plurality of reception systems, wherein the manifest indicates the plurality of content portions representing the complete set of the digital television data; receiving feedback from a reception system of the plurality of reception systems, the feedback indicating a content portion of the plurality of content portions that was not received by the reception system; determining content portions to retransmit with an algorithm based on whether a predetermined run-length of sequential content portions are indicated to be missing in the received feedback; and retransmitting the content portion based on the received feedback indicating the content portion.
